Pharmaceutical syrups are concentrated aqueous preparations that contains eighty five% sugar or sugar substitute, with or without flavorings and Energetic medicinal substances. They supply an very easy to administer oral liquid dosage variety. Syrups are organized through different methods which include Option with warmth, agitation devoid of warmth, addition of sucrose to liquid medicaments, or percolation.

Throughout storage of liquid preparations, degradation of the item, interactions with container parts, or dissolution of gases and vapors triggers a change inside their pH level, which may be prevented from the addition of buffer. An appropriate buffer method ought to have check here sufficient buffer potential to maintain the pH standard of the solution. Usually utilised buffer methods are phosphates, acetates, citrates, and glutamates.
